How much do senior voip engineer j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 2, 2026, the average yearly pay for senior voip engineer in the United States is $126,557.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$104,500.00 and $143,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Senior VoIP Eng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Senior VoIP Engineer, you need deep expertise in IP networking, VoIP protocols (such as SIP, RTP, and H.323), and experience with telephony infrastructure, often supported by a degree in computer science or related field. Familiarity with industry tools like Cisco Unified Communications Manager, Asterisk, Wireshark, and relevant certifications (e.g., CCNP Collaboration, CCIE Voice) is typically required. Strong problem-solving skills, effective communication, and the ability to lead projects make someone stand out in this position. These skills ensure high-quality, reliable voice communications and efficient resolution of complex technical issues within enterprise environments.

What are Senior VoIP Engineers?

Senior VoIP Engineers are experienced professionals who design, implement, and maintain Voice over Internet Protocol (VoIP) systems for organizations. They are responsible for ensuring reliable and secure voice communications over data networks, often handling complex infrastructure, troubleshooting, and integrations with other communication services. Their role typically includes overseeing network optimization, supporting end users, and staying updated with the latest VoIP technologies and protocols. Senior VoIP Engineers also mentor junior staff and may participate in strategic planning for enterprise communication solutions.

Job Title: Senior Network Engineer (VOIP)
Job Category: Information Technology
Time Type: Full time
Minimum Clearance Required to Start: TS/SCI with Polygraph
Employee Type: Regular
Percentage of Travel Required: Up to 10%
Type of Travel: Continental US
* * *
The Opportunity
CACI is looking for a VOIP Engineer to work as part of a collaborative, multidiscipline team in support of U.S. Government and provide
technical expertise in the field of network engineering and VOIP.
Responsibilities
• Design, implement, and maintain Local and Wide Area Networks (LAN/WAN).
• Ensure robust and scalable network infrastructure aligned with client requirements.
• Demonstrate advanced knowledge of TCP/IP protocols to ensure optimal network performance.
• Troubleshoot and resolve complex network issues related to TCP/IP.
• Engineer and implement voice and video solutions using platforms such as Cisco, Asterisk, and 3CX.
• Configure and maintain VoIP protocols including SIP, RTP, and H.323.
• Configure and troubleshoot LAN switches, routers, firewalls, and VPN concentrators.
• Utilize tools like Wireshark for advanced troubleshooting of complex call routing issues.
• Implement and maintain security measures such as Session Border Controllers (SBCs) and Transport Layer Security (TLS).
• Integrate voice systems with cloud services to enhance functionality and reliability.
• Convey technical designs, ideas, and results to non-technical audiences effectively.
• Provide briefings and presentations to high-level government personnel.
• Author comprehensive documents including reports, briefings, and technical documentation to support customer missions.
• Maintain accurate and detailed records of network configurations and troubleshooting steps.
• Apply the engineering design process to discover innovative methods to solve technical problems.
• Demonstrate a proven ability to meet and exceed client requirements through creative solutions.
• Work collaboratively with cross-functional teams to ensure seamless integration of network and voice solutions.
• Provide ongoing support and maintenance for implemented systems, ensuring they meet performance standards.
Qualifications
Required:
• Strong background in Microsoft Systems Engineering and providing support to those systems.
• Strong knowledge of virtualization products with a focus on Hyper-V.
• Proficiency in scripting languages with a focus on PowerShell.
• Experience with McAfee product suite.
• Demonstrated capacity to understand and communicate technical ideas, concepts, and thoughts across multiple technical and non-technical stakeholders.
• Demonstrated ability to independently determine and develop approach to solutions.
• Must have knowledge of Cisco Routing and Switching, and network architecture planning.
• Must have knowledge of remote administration and secure Virtual Private Networking.
• Must understand commercial encryption standards and their application in IP networking.
• Must have knowledge of VPN technologies, OSPF, EIGRP, BGP, IP Multicasting
Must have knowledge of voice and video solutions to include Cisco, Polycom, and Avaya configuration management and
endpoint management including SIP and H.323 protocols.
• 7-10 years of relevant experience designing communications systems. • Must have strong written and oral communication
skills.
• Excellent analysis and critical thinking skills
• Ability to work independently as well as within small and large groups
• Capable of preparing and presenting briefings
• Experience with Microsoft Office product line, including Microsoft Access; experience with Lotus Notes
• 8+with a Bachelors degree in Computer Science or related field (Equivalent experience may be substituted for educational
requirement)
• TS/SCI with Poly required
Desired:
• Knowledge of Cisco and PolyCom VTC technology
• An understanding of Private Branch Exchange telephony •
• An ability to navigate and configure Linux operating systems
• An understanding of wired data transport mediums to include Category 5e/6 and fiber optics.
• Prior deployment to foreign field areas in support of customer mission
• Prior experience communicating official traffic in the customer Electronic Messaging System (EMS)
• Certifications such as CCNP, CCNA, CCIE, MCSE
• Familiar with military communications
• Familiar with satellite and wireless communications.
